    Abstract
    The Triple 8 Ranch is currently using grid power for all electric appliances on the property. This has resulted in a massive annual power bill, and the new property owner has approached us to develop a solution. We focused mainly on solar power, as the restrictions at the site led to a number of interesting design decisions. The end result is a reduction in the power consumption on site while lessening the carbon footprint, investing in long term power infrastructure, and using green energy as opposed to fossil fuel sourced power.
